Ductless mini split installation is usually the right starting point when one area of the home needs heating and cooling but ductwork is missing, hard to extend, or not worth the disruption. Common examples include a new addition, finished basement, attic room, garage conversion, or a room that stays too hot or too cold compared with the rest of the house. A mini split can serve one room or several zones, with an indoor unit in each area that needs its own control.
This service is different from central AC, furnace, heat pump, or full HVAC installation and replacement. Those services are meant to condition most or all of the home through a ducted system. Mini split installation is more focused. It solves comfort problems in specific spaces and adds room-by-room control without adding full ductwork throughout the house.

System & efficiency options for Oregon homes
Single-zone mini-split
A single-zone system pairs one outdoor unit with one indoor head, making it ideal for a single room, addition, garage, or problem space. It's efficient and self-contained, with newer units rated by SEER2 and HSPF2 and using low-GWP A2L refrigerants such as R-454B or R-32. A pro can confirm the right capacity for the space in your Oregon home.
Multi-zone mini-split
A multi-zone system connects several indoor heads to a single outdoor unit, letting you condition multiple rooms with independent control over each. It's a strong option for homes without ducts that still want whole-home coverage. Like single-zone systems, newer multi-zone equipment carries SEER2 and HSPF2 ratings and uses modern A2L refrigerants.
Cold-climate ductless heat pump
Cold-climate ductless systems are built to keep heating efficiently at low outdoor temperatures, so a mini-split can serve as a primary heat source even in colder parts of Oregon. They typically use variable-speed compressors and carry strong HSPF2 ratings. A professional can advise whether a cold-climate model suits your heating needs.
Ducted or concealed mini-split
For homeowners who want mini-split efficiency without visible wall units, ducted or concealed air handlers tuck into ceilings or closets and feed short duct runs to a few rooms. It blends the efficiency of ductless technology with a more hidden look. A pro can tell you whether a concealed configuration fits your layout.

Oregon: efficiency standards, rebates & the rules that matter
A few national rules and Oregon realities shape any heating or cooling project. Knowing them helps you buy the right system and avoid surprises.
Efficiency standards (SEER2)
Oregon sits in the DOE's North region, where new split-system central air conditioners must meet a minimum of 13.4 SEER2. Many Oregon homeowners step up to higher-efficiency equipment to cut long heating-and-cooling bills.
New equipment is moving to lower-GWP refrigerants
EPA technology-transition rules restrict new residential and light-commercial equipment that uses high-global-warming-potential HFCs. Most newly manufactured split systems now use A2L refrigerants such as R-454B or R-32, while existing R-410A systems and qualifying repair components remain serviceable. Ask which refrigerant a proposed system uses and confirm that every indoor and outdoor component is listed as a compatible match.
Rebates & tax credits
For equipment placed in service after December 31, 2025, do not assume the former federal Section 25C HVAC credit still applies. Oregon households may have access to a state-administered Home Energy Rebate program, utility incentives, or local financing programs, but availability, income rules, eligible models, and funding vary. Check the U.S. Department of Energy program page, the Oregon energy office, DSIRE, and the serving utility before signing a contract; use a tax professional for tax advice.
Licensing, permits & EPA 608
HVAC contractor licensing varies by state and sometimes by city or county. In Oregon, confirm your contractor is licensed where required, carries liability and workers'-compensation insurance, and that anyone handling refrigerant holds EPA Section 608 certification. Replacements typically need a local permit and inspection.

Oregon climate & seasonal demand
Western Oregon summers are warm and dry, with cooling often light, though heat spells can push demand higher. Eastern Oregon sees hotter summers and stronger cooling needs.
Western winters are cool and damp rather than severe, so heating demand is moderate, while the east is colder. Heat pumps are a popular, efficient choice in the marine climate.
In western Oregon, mild conditions mean modest heating and historically light cooling, though recent warm spells have increased interest in air conditioning. Heat pumps and ductless systems suit the marine climate well. Eastern Oregon is drier with colder winters and hotter summers, so needs vary considerably across the state.
In western Oregon, the cooling season is often lighter than in many states, but a few warm stretches can quickly make a ductless mini split feel essential. Heating demand is usually more moderate in the west, while eastern Oregon homes may need stronger seasonal performance because winters are colder and summers are hotter.
Heat pumps and ductless systems are a strong match for Oregon’s marine climate because they can deliver efficient heating and cooling without major ductwork changes. Zoned comfort is especially useful in homes with sunrooms, finished basements, older layouts, or rooms that never seem to match the rest of the house.

What happens during service
- 1
Tell us about the space
Describe the rooms you want to condition, whether it's a whole home, an addition, or a single problem room, and whether this is a new install or a service call. This helps match you with the right pro in your Oregon area.
- 2
Connect with a mini-split pro
HVAC Rescue connects you with ductless mini-split professionals that service your area. Availability may vary by location and provider, so scheduling is confirmed directly with them.
- 3
Assessment and zone planning
For installs, a professional evaluates the space, plans the number and placement of zones, sizes the system, and checks electrical so the layout fits how you actually use the rooms.
- 4
Recommendation
You get recommendations on single- versus multi-zone, head style, and efficiency, with SEER2, HSPF2, and refrigerant tradeoffs explained, plus any incentives you may qualify for.
- 5
Installation or repair
For new systems, the pro mounts the indoor heads, sets the outdoor unit, runs and charges the line set, and handles electrical to code. For service, the technician diagnoses and repairs the existing system.
- 6
Testing and verification
The system is cycled through heating and cooling, the charge is checked, and each zone is verified for airflow and proper operation before the work is considered complete.
- 7
Walkthrough and care tips
You get a walkthrough of the remotes and controls for each zone, guidance on cleaning the washable filters, and help with warranty and any rebate paperwork.
